Trevin Wallace and now Terrence Lewis we are now trending for. Wallace is closer to a typical LB at 6'2" 220 Lewis is 6'1" 200 which seems more like a safety or another undersized Auburn LB. He is a 5* but I can see same issue I see with Pappoe when teams run right at him. Pappoe has the speed to cover backs and TE and tremendous range for going from sideline to sideline but is small when engaging with O-Linemen and big backs who are blocking him. I love Pappoe but I have seen teams like bama get to him.  I expect Pappoe to add more mass this year and adjust so that he will overcome that part of his game.

Lewis has all the tools except the mass especially to be an inside LB is his rating because they think he can gain enough weight to play LB at a Power 5 school or is it because teams really see him as a dominant safety. Either way I want him.

We need bad Mond to show up not good Mond and we need to have good Bo at home to show up.  A&M has a strong O-Line and a very good RB, WR's are not great that is why Mond is so important. On D they have a great D-Line and they disguise their D well so is confusing to O. They line up 6 on line of scrimmage and then at snap maybe one or two drop back sometimes 3 they confuse QB and O-line. They have solid LB's and DB's but if Our O-Line can play solid we can move ball on them. 

Opposing teams with strong O-Lines and D-Lines have hurt us all year so we will need some help with turnovers and coaches have to go for broke to salvage anything from this season. A win on Saturday will be very difficult but possible and could help us on recruiting trail with a couple of players. One key is if Tank is still hurt which with a Hip Pointer he probably is then we need to use MAR a lot as we will need a good game from our RB's and also to hopefully give him a reason to remain at Auburn with the loss of Armoni.
